<title>treewide: rework linker symbol declarations in sections header</title>

1. Convert all linker symbols to char[] type so that we can get the
   corresponding address by calling array name 'var' or its address
   '&amp;var'. In this way, we can avoid some potential issues[1].
2. Remove unused symbol '_TEXT_BASE'. It has been abandoned and has
   not been referenced by any source code.
3. Move '__data_end' to the arch x86's own sections header as it's
   only used by x86 arch.
4. Remove some duplicate declared linker symbols. Now we use the
   standard header file to declare them.

[1] This patch fixes the boot failure on MIPS target. Error log:

<title>efi_loader: add the number of image entries in efi_capsule_update_info</title>

The number of image array entries global variable is required
to support EFI capsule update. This information is exposed as a
num_image_type_guids variable, but this information
should be included in the efi_capsule_update_info structure.

This commit adds the num_images member in the
efi_capsule_update_info structure. All board files supporting
EFI capsule update are updated.
